University of Vermont Transportation Center 2007 Outstanding Student of the Year

Elaine Wang has been selected
as the TRC Outstanding Student of the Year. As part of the award, Elaine
will receive $1,000, attendance paid to the 2008 TRB meeting in
Washington, DC, and will be honored at a banquet and receive a plaque from
the U.S. DOT.
Elaine Wang is a second year Master's student at the Rubenstein School for Natural Resources and the Environment. Her thesis work relates to decision-making and public processes around energy and transportation policy. The research focuses on the policy drivers which influence decision makers. Elaine's careful and methodological research will contribute to an understanding of how policymakers frame and shape policy in transportation energy.
In addition to her scholarly work, Elaine has worked on climate change issues related to transportation on- and off-campus for several years. Elaine has worked as Program Director for the Vermont Alliance for Climate Action where she led anti-idling and transportation demand management programs. She has worked with her fellow students to organize teach-in events in campus and co-founded a graduate student group known as the "Carbonators."
